특수문자 가 들어가 있는대요.. 0 4 3,126

by 유환 [2013.09.02 17:05:25]


53-3

토드 같은대서 조회후 값을 복사한후 메모장같은 에디터에 붙여 넣기 하면 끝에가 53-3 STS 라고 특수문자가 보입니다.

눈에는 그냥 53-3 이렇게 보이고요..

이거 제거 하는 방법 없나요?

맨위에 복사한다음 메모장으로 붙여 넣기 하면 특수기호가 보입니다.

by 아린 [2013.09.02 17:28:58]
SELECT REPLACE(val, CHR('2')) 
  FROM t

by 용근님 [2013.09.02 17:35:43]

그 특수문자 하나만 제외한다면 chr (2) 를 replace를 하시면 되겠습니다만

다른 특수문자들도 들어가있다면 올바르게 쓰이는 문자들 형태를 나열하는게 좋을것 같습니다.

regexp_replace ( '32-6asdf가나다라마', '[^a-z|A-Z|가-힣|0-9|\-]*', '' )

by 아발란체 [2013.09.02 18:24:38]
STS가 특수 문자인가요? >ㅅ<);
혹 보안 프로그램으로 복사 & 붙이기에 따라 다니는 값?
에디터 문제?
정말 보이지 않는 특수 문자가 조회 되서 복사 할 때 붙는 것이라면 용근님 방법 한표 추가 ~ !

by 마농 [2013.09.03 10:22:35]

DUMP 함수로 자료의 마지막 아스키코드값을 확인해 보세요.
SELECT DUMP(v) FROM t;

댓글등록
SQL문을 포맷에 맞게(깔끔하게) 등록하려면 code() 버튼을 클릭하여 작성 하시면 됩니다.
로그인 사용자만 댓글을 작성 할 수 있습니다. 로그인, 회원가입